Vrh Zalip
Vrh Zalip is a peak in Municipality of Cerknica, Slovenia and has an elevation of 710 metres. Vrh Zalip is situated nearby to the village Ponikve, as well as near Mahneti.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Slivnica
Peak
Photo: Yerpo,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Slivnica is a peak in the Dinaric Alps in Slovenia, southeast of Cerknica on the edge of the plain defined by Lake Cerknica. Its southern and western slopes are covered in deciduous and pine forests, which also obstruct the view from the highest peak, Big Slivnica.
